Mivivienda Verde Bonus: there are more than 35,000 properties that have a subsidy of up to S/31,100

At the end of 2022, the Green Mivivienda Bonus it achieved its record number and delivered this subsidy to a total of 8,038 citizens who bought a sustainable property with the New Mivivienda Credit. In this way, last year the largest number of subsidies granted since the creation of the aforementioned economic contribution was achieved.

In order for this bond to be delivered, the Mivivienda Fund (FMV), an entity attached to the Ministry of Housing, Construction and Sanitation (MVCS); made a disbursement of S/42 million 615,000, the highest amount that has been made in a year. It is worth noting that, in 2021, this subsidy was provided to 7,730 people; in 2020, to 5,163; and in 2019, to 5,937.

In 2022, the highest number was recorded in July, in which 1,210 of these subsidies were awarded. And the best quarter was the third, since in July, August and September the number of these subsidies amounted to 2,775.

How much is the Mivivienda Verde Bonus?

The Mivivienda Verde Bond ranges between S/16,200 and S/31,100, depending on the price of the property to be acquired through the New Mivivienda Credit, which must belong to a real estate project certified as sustainable by the FMV.

One point to keep in mind is that this benefit is aimed at people of average income who have a good credit history.

Eco-friendly properties allow you to save on water and electricity consumption, as they have efficient taps and toilets, as well as LED lighting. In addition, they have a lower impact on the environment.

Currently, there are more than 35,500 houses or apartments of this type that can be bought with this State contribution in the following regions of the country: LimeCallao, Piura, Lambayeque, La Libertad, Ica, Arequipa, Tacna, Junín, Cusco, Puno and San Martín; the same ones that are part of 330 projects that have been certified as sustainable by the FMV.
